Abbott raised its full-year profit guidance on Thursday after posting stronger-than-expected second-quarter earnings, with sales growth across most of its business segments.

Abbott’s adjusted diluted earnings came in at $1.31 a share for the second quarter ended June 30, a step up from the $1.26 it recorded in the same period a year earlier

That topped the Wall Street estimate of $1.28, according to Barron’s. Second-quarter net sales reached $12.59 billion, a 13% increase on a reported basis and 4.8% on a comparable basis. Abbott lifted its full-year 2026 adjusted diluted earnings outlook to a range of $5.45 to $5.60 a share, compared with the $5.38 to $5.58 range it had previously communicated.

The company reaffirmed its full-year comparable sales growth outlook of 6.5% to 7.5%. For the third quarter, Abbott projected adjusted diluted earnings of $1.38 to $1.46 a share. “Our second-quarter results reflect the momentum we are building,” Chairman and Chief Executive Officer Robert B. Ford said in a statement. “We expect this momentum to continue and drive accelerating sales and earnings growth in the second half of the year.” Medical devices, Abbott’s largest segment, posted comparable sales growth of 8.4% in the quarter.
